Drug Facts


Active ingredients (in each 15 mL)

Acetaminophen 500 mg

Dextromethorphan HBr 15 mg

Doxylamine succinate 6.25 mg


Purposes

Pain reliever/fever reducer

Cough suppressant

Antihistamine


Uses

temporarily relieves these common cold/flu symptoms:

  • minor aches and pains
  • headache
  • sore throat
  • fever
  • runny nose and sneezing
  • itchy nose or throat
  • coughs
  • cough due to minor throat and bronchial irritation

Do not use

  • to make a child sleepy
  • if you are now taking a prescription monoamine oxidase inhibitor (MAOI) (certain drugs for depression, psychiatric or emotional conditions, or Parkinson’s disease), or for 2 weeks after stopping the MAOI drug. If you do not know if your prescription drug contains an MAOI, ask a doctor or pharmacist before taking this product.
  • with any other drug containing acetaminophen (prescription or non-prescription). If you are not sure whether a drug contains acetaminophen, ask a doctor or pharmacist
  • if you are allergic to acetaminophen or any of the inactive ingredients in this product

Ask a doctor before use if you have

  • liver disease
  • glaucoma
  • breathing problems
  • chronic bronchitis
  • a sodium-restricted diet
  • trouble urinating due to an enlarged prostate gland
  • persistent or chronic cough such as occurs with smoking, asthma or emphysema or if cough is accompanied by excessive phlegm (mucus)

Ask a doctor or pharmacist before use if you are taking

  • sedatives or tranquilizers
  • the blood thinning drug warfarin

When using this product

  • do not use more than directed (see overdose warning)
  • excitability may occur, especially in children
  • marked drowsiness may occur
  • avoid alcoholic drinks
  • be careful when driving a motor vehicle or operating machinery
  • alcohol, sedatives and tranquilizers may increase drowsiness

Keep out of reach of children.

Overdose warning: Taking more than the recommended dose (overdose) may cause liver damage. In case of overdose,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center (1-800-222-1222) immediately. Quick medical attention is critical for adults as well as for children even if you do not notice any signs or symptoms.


Directions

 agedose
adults and children 12 yrs and over30 mL every 6 hrs
children 4 to 11 yrsdo not use unless directed by a doctor
children under 4 yrsdo not use
  • take only as recommended (see overdose warning)
  • do not exceed 4 doses per 24 hours
  • use dosage cup provided
  • mL= milliliter

Other information

  • each 15 mL contains: sodium 18 mg
  • store at room temperature

Inactive ingredients

alcohol, citric acid, FD&C blue 1, FD&C red 40, flavor,high fructose corn syrup, polyethylene glycol, propylene glycol, purified water, saccharin sodium, sodium citrate
